Nissan revealed over the weekend the world's fastest electric racing car, which is called the ZEOD RC. The Nissan ZEOD RC is expected to compete in the LM P1 class of the 2014 Le Mans 24 Hour race. Nissan says that the ZEOD RC Le Mans racer is powered by the same lithium battery technology as the one used in the Leaf. They also claim that the electric prototype is able to reach a top speed of more than 300 km/h. The Nissan ZEOD RC is going to race at Le Mans under the ACO's "Garage 56" entry. Nissan says that the new technical developments achieved through the ZEOD RC racer are going to be put to use in their future road going models. Unfortunately, Nissan did not disclose any real technical details about the ZEOD RC racer, nor its driver for the 2014 Le Mans 24 Hour race.
